Changing Golf 6 Exterior Rearview Mirrors

Giving your Golf 6 a refresh? Upgrading the exterior side-view mirrors is an easy vw golf 8 variant außenspiegel einklappen way to enhance its look. Check out this step-by-step guide for a smooth replacement process.

  • Start with separating the negative cable from your battery.
  • Next, locate the fasteners holding the mirror in place. Use a flat-head screwdriver to release them carefully.
  • When the clips are detached, gently pivot the mirror from its housing.
  • Carefully disconnect any electrical connections attached to the current mirror.
  • Now, align the new reflector with the mounting points.
  • Reconnect any electrical connections. Make sure they are securely plugged in.
  • Last but not least, secure the clips to attach the new side view mirror.
  • Reconnect the battery's negative terminal.

Check your new rearview mirrors by adjusting them to your preference.

Troubleshooting Common Issues with VW Golf 8 Exterior Mirrors

Owning a sleek and modern VW Golf 8 is a joy, but like any vehicle, it can encounter the occasional hiccup. One common issue owners face involves their exterior mirrors. Whether you're dealing with blurry reflections, malfunctioning power adjustments, or even indicators that refuse to flash, troubleshooting these problems doesn't have to be overwhelming.

First, inspect your mirrors for any visible damage. Scratches on the glass surface can cause distortion and affect clarity. A loose connection nearby could also be responsible for power adjustments not working as expected. Gently check all cables leading to the mirrors and ensure they are securely attached.

  • If you suspect an electrical issue, try resetting your Golf 8's infotainment system. This can often resolve software glitches that may be affecting mirror functionality.
  • For indicator problems, check your fuse box. A blown fuse could be the culprit behind non-functional indicators on your mirrors. Refer to your owner's manual for the correct fuse location and replacement procedure.

If you've exhausted these troubleshooting steps and are still experiencing issues with your VW Golf 8's exterior mirrors, it's best to consult a qualified mechanic. They have the expertise and tools to diagnose and repair more complex problems.
